In the month of April we booked a under construction flat with lodha palava in dombivali. We have paid them almost 3 lacs for the same however we have not yet done the Stamp duty and registration
While selling the flat we were not taken to the exact location of the flat. We discovered it later that it is at taloja
Also the flat sold to us was different than what was assigned to us and this we realised later when we got our lodha login credentials and the site details were updated there.when we asked them to correct it on their site they refused saying it's not possible however we will get what is verbal told to us.
We approached lodha for cancellation but they are willing to pay only 50% of the amount back
Please guide us what we need to do to get our money back.

First submit written application to Builder to get proper details of flat as well as condition of re-payment (as per your query it is 50% only) which they agreed verbally. Base on acknowledgement, You can file case in District Consumer Forum - If they do not act in due course of time. Written acknowledgement and payment receipt of 3 lacs are important, as it seems you have not signed any agreement specifying the property details. No Advocate is required to file case on Consumer Forum.
